About Health, Safety & Environment and the Role

The Health & Safety team ensures that we operate safe working environments for all THG employees and visitors. The team provides on-site support to ensure risks are managed in a timely fashion, as well as completing audits and checks so the business meets all health, safety and environment‑related legislative requirements. The team is also responsible for achieving and maintaining legal environmental compliance to safeguard the business from financial and reputational damage.

We are looking for a proactive and detail‑oriented Health and Safety Advisor to support the day‑to‑day health, safety, and environmental activities at our manufacturing site at THG Labs. This role is key in promoting a strong safety culture on‑site, ensuring that all employees operate in a safe, compliant, and environmentally responsible manner. You will work closely with the operational senior leadership and site teams to carry out risk assessments, deliver training, conduct inspections, and provide practical HSE advice on the ground.

As a HSE Advisor you will:

  • Support the implementation of site‑specific HSE policies and procedures.
  • Conduct regular workplace inspections and audits to ensure compliance with legal and company standards.
  • Assist with risk assessments, safe systems of work, and permit‑to‑work processes.
  • Help investigate incidents and near‑misses, ensuring accurate reporting and follow‑up of corrective actions.
  • Deliver HSE inductions, toolbox talks, and training sessions to promote safety awareness.
  • Maintain accurate HSE records, including incident logs, training registers, and inspection reports.
  • Monitor the use of personal protective equipment (PPE) and ensure availability and compliance.
  • Support the HSE Manager in preparing reports and contributing to monthly HSE performance reviews.
  • Engage with employees on safety initiatives and encourage proactive hazard reporting.
  • Stay up‑to‑date with HSE legislation and best practice to advise operational teams effectively.

What skills and experience do I need for this role?

  • Previous experience in an HSE role, must be in a manufacturing environment.
  • NEBOSH General Certificate or equivalent HSE qualification essential.
  • Strong knowledge of health and safety legislation and risk management principles.
  • Excellent communication skills and the ability to engage and influence frontline teams.
  • Good organisational skills with attention to detail and a proactive approach.
  • Confident in delivering training and briefings to small groups.
  • IT literate, with experience in using Microsoft Office and HSE management systems.
  • Team player with a hands‑on attitude and a passion for promoting workplace safety.
